Intruder Alarm Systems – two services per annum
The Contractor shall inspect, test, service and maintain intruder alarm systems in accordance with:
• BS EN 50131 Series
• PD 6662
• Police and insurer requirements where applicable
Services shall include:
• Testing all detectors, contacts, signalling equipment and control panels
• Verification of communication links to alarm receiving centres
• Inspection of standby batteries and power supplies
• Fault diagnosis and repair
• System performance checks
• Maintenance reporting and certification

4. Panic Alarm and Personal Attack Systems – two services per annum
The Contractor shall inspect, test and maintain all panic alarms, duress alarms and personal attack alarm systems.
Services shall include:
• Functional testing of all activation devices
• Testing alarm signalling and monitoring arrangements
• Inspection of control and communication equipment
• Verification of response arrangements
• Fault rectification
• Compliance reporting
Particular consideration shall be given to systems installed within reception areas, interview rooms, lone-working environments and public-facing locations.

Incident Reporting and Police Liaison
The Contractor shall maintain robust incident reporting procedures and ensure that all security incidents are reported promptly to Careers Wales in accordance with agreed escalation protocols. Where an incident is reported to or attended by the Police, the relevant Police Unique Reference Number (URN) shall be obtained and included within the incident report. This will provide a clear audit trail, support any subsequent investigations, and facilitate effective liaison between Careers Wales, the Contractor, and external enforcement agencies.
6. Access Control – two visits per annum
Access control services shall include the inspection, testing, maintenance, repair and support of all access control equipment, including door controllers, electronic locks, card readers, fobs, software, power supplies and associated infrastructure. The Contractor shall ensure systems remain fully operational, secure and compliant with relevant British Standards, fire safety requirements and manufacturer recommendations. Maintenance shall include software updates, battery testing, user administration support, fault rectification and emergency call-out services.
Access control systems are typically maintained in accordance with:
• BS EN 60839 Electronic Access Control Systems
• BS EN 50133 (older installations)
• Regulatory Reform (Fire Safety) Order 2005
• UK GDPR where personal data is processed
